Is FanDuel Legal in Las Vegas?

FanDuel is legal in Las Vegas for sports betting with proper licensing and regulations under Nevada law.

If you want to use FanDuel in Las Vegas, you need to know the legal rules. FanDuel operates legally in Nevada, including Las Vegas, but only under strict state regulations. You can place bets on sports through FanDuel if you follow Nevada's laws.

Las Vegas is known for its legal gambling scene. Online sports betting, including FanDuel, is allowed here because Nevada was one of the first states to regulate this market. However, you must be physically inside Nevada to use FanDuel's online services.

Understanding Nevada’s Sports Betting Laws

Nevada has a long history of legal gambling. The state carefully controls all betting activities to protect consumers and ensure fair play. Sports betting, including online platforms like FanDuel, is regulated by the Nevada Gaming Control Board.

These laws make sure that only licensed operators can offer sports betting services. This protects you from scams and illegal betting sites. You must be 21 or older to place bets legally in Nevada.

  • Nevada Gaming Control Board licenses all sports betting operators, including FanDuel, ensuring they meet strict standards for fairness and security.

  • Online sports betting is only legal if you are physically located within Nevada state lines when placing a bet.

  • All bettors must be at least 21 years old to legally use FanDuel or any other sports betting platform in Nevada.

  • FanDuel must follow state rules on bet limits, payout procedures, and responsible gambling measures to maintain its license.

These rules help keep sports betting safe and legal in Las Vegas. If you follow them, you can enjoy FanDuel without legal worries.
